1.3 Concept
The input signal initially passes through an analog, voltage-controlled 12 dB filter with a
variable resonance and cutoff frequency. The Function mode is used to select the VCF
filter characteristic (low-pass, bandpass or notch). The dynamics of the filtered signal are
then influenced by a voltage-controlled amplifier (VCA). The output features a volume
control, a switchable distortion effect and a bypass switch. The modulation of the VCF is
described in 2.1 and the VCA in 2.4.
